- Abstract:
- Correspondence, telegrams, reports, protocols, lists, orders, circulars, accounts, and receipts, card file, and photographs, relating to Russian Imperial military agencies in Copenhagen and Berlin, the Russian Imperial Passport Control Office in Copenhagen, the Russian prisoner-of-war and refugee camp at Horserod, the Russian Red Cross, military benevolent emigre organizations and activities, and Russian participation in World War I and the Russian Civil War.

Background
- Biographical / historical:
-
Date Event 1877, September 13
(Old Style)Born, St. Petersburg, Russia1896, August 12 appointed officer, Russian Imperial Army1896-1921 served in Life Guards, as company and battalion commander, on Staff of Moscow Military District, and on Main Directorate of the General Staff; received Order of St. Vladimir, Third Degree1911, December 6 promoted to Colonel1914 appointed acting Military Attache, Denmark1916 appointed Military Attache, Denmark1917, September promoted to Major-General1921 elected to Board of Directors of the Mutual Assistance Association of Russian Officers in Denmark1922 elected Treasurer of the Mutual Assistance Association of Russian Officers in Denmark1923, January appointed Delegate of the Russian Red Cross (old organization) in Denmark1923, October 22 elected to Board of Directors of the Russian Society, Copenhagen1927, February 18 elected President of the Copenhagen Section of the Association of Russian War Invalids1927, July joined Copenhagen Charity Fund Committee in Honor of the 80th Birthday of H.I.H. Empress Maria Feodorovna1929 elected President of the Mutual Assistance Association of Russian Officers in Denmark - Acquisition information:
